Simplifying 4x = 3x + -60 Reorder the terms: 4x = -60 + 3x Solving 4x = -60 + 3x Solving for variable 'x'.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3x' to each side of the equation. 4x + -3x = -60 + 3x + -3x Combine like terms: 4x + -3x = 1x 1x = -60 + 3x + -3x Combine like terms: 3x + -3x = 0 1x = -60 + 0 1x = -60 Divide each side by '1'. x = -60 Simplifying x = -60
